WEAVERS OF CAPE COD

"The Cape Cod Weaving Network" is a group made up of 20-plus members.They have had exhibitions at The Cultural Center of Cape Cod, The Brewster Ladies Library, The Sandpiper Gallery, and The Wellfleet Library. Some of the artists are currently involved in a traveling show called "America, the Beautiful." That show is a group of 11 painters and 11 weavers who joined together to celebrate the 100th anniversary of the writing of poem by Katherine Lee Bates, who was born in Falmouth. The show, "America, the Beautiful" was exhibited at The State House in Boston, and The Cahoon Museum in Cotuit; and will be at the Cape Cod Museum in Dennis in September, 2011.
Threads of InspirationThis show is about what inspires us, as fiber artists, to create. Each piece will be accompanied by an explanation of the work and what inspired it. The work will include many types of weaving from tapestry to wearable art with materials ranging from wool, cotton, and silk to mixed fibers such as twigs, reeds, and grasses.
